Tonight's Forecast:
** WIND CHILL WARNING ** for all areas east of I-25 through Tuesday morning
** WINTER STORM WARNING ** for the San Juans, Central and Northern Mountains until 5pm Monday

Colorado continues to get pounded with winter weather! The mountains are anticipating another winter storm that will bring 1-2 feet of new snow in the higher elevations through Monday morning. Meanwhile, in the lower elevations east of I-25, a wind chill warning remains in effect through Tuesday morning.

Overnight tonight, a new storm moves into the high country bringing snow, but we will only see increased cloud cover and overnight lows in the negative single digits. Light winds of 5-10 mph will create wind chills in the negative teens to negative 20s.

Extended outlook forecast:

This cold air will stick around through Tuesday morning, then a rapid warm up is expected for Wednesday with afternoon highs in the upper 40s to near 50. Stay warm until then!
